The Henry M. Rowan College of Engineering invites middle school girls to Attracting Women into Engineering (AWE), a program designed to expose females to the broad field of engineering. Hosted by the Society of Women Engineers at the University of Michigan, SEE Camp is a one-week, co-ed, residential program for high school students entering grades ten through 12 with an interest in engineering. The college offered three programs for 2022: RISE Jr., for students in fourth- and fifth grades; RISE MS for middle schoolers; and RISE for high school students. This summer, theRISER (Research Immersion in Biomedical Science and Engineering at Rowan) Programhosted 11 South Jersey high school students in nine biomedical engineering and biomedical science laboratories for in-person research.
